Conor McGregor gives 'electric' Ryan Garcia bizarre advice following incredible win over Devin Haney

Conor McGregor has offered Ryan Garcia some words of wisdom following the biggest win of his career.

The former dual-weight UFC champion went backstage to meet Garcia immediately after his body shot knockout loss against Gervonta Davis in April 2023.

McGregor was pictured backstage with Garcia after his loss to Davis

Even in defeat, he saw something special in the young boxing starlet, so he wasn't surprised when he overcame the odds to beat WBC super lightweight champion Devin Haney on Saturday night.

Garcia, who was not eligible to become a world champion because he missed weight, scored three knockdowns en route to a majority decision win in New York.

The 25-year-old then received a message from McGregor, who attached three pictures from his cameo at Garcia's fight with Davis last year.

"Yup Jesus and the sesh! Ya's know f*** all, peasants, stay out of our ear! Well in Garcia," he tweeted.

"An amazing fight from two champions! Have now fought each other 7 times! That's incredible. Some are just born to fight! Some aren't. If you aren't be sure to be a good gatherer cos I be hungry.

"God speed to both men and teams in this crazy world and congrats Ryan Garcia! Tonight is your night, I knew when he fought Tank that this guy was electric. Even in defeat.

"I went backstage after he'd been stopped to the body last time out. Only his close people were present. A win or a loss will never make or break a person to me. When you know, you know. Fighters know. The real know. God knows!

"Now the real fight happens for the young man, too! Stay strong kid, believe in the Lord's guidance and keep it tight like frogs ass in Versace lad hahaha yes!

"Well in! Jesus is King so don't go against what he tells you personally and internally. Keep it right and good luck lil' bro. Drink responsibly Proper 12 Whiskey and Forged Stout every night."

Garcia, who caused concern with his erratic pre-fight behaviour, admitted after his win that he was drinking alcohol daily in the build-up to his clash with Haney.

"I drank every single night," he said at a post-fight press conference.

"What happened? I won. I'm not necessarily proud of it, but I'm just saying. It was a statement to say you guys can't really f*** with me. I can do whatever I want."

McGregor’s ‘drink responsibly every night’ advice is the last thing he needs to hear as he prepares to enter another fight camp ahead of an inevitable rematch with Haney.
